Opt out of everything at once

This turns off ad-related data sharing, targeted advertising, and limits the use of sensitive information — all in one step. You'll still get your energy service exactly the same.

Do Not Sell or Share My Personal Information
Stop us from sharing your data with advertising partners. This covers what California and other states call a "sale" or "share" of personal information.
In plain English: When this is on, we won't pass your information to ad networks or marketing partners. You'll still see ads — they just won't be based on your personal data from us. Your energy service stays exactly the same.

Global Privacy Control (GPC)

If your browser sends a GPC signal, we automatically treat it as an opt-out of selling/sharing your data. No action needed on your part — we honor it. You can enable GPC in browsers like Firefox, Brave, or via the DuckDuckGo extension. Learn more about GPC →

DO NOT SELL OR SHARE MY PERSONAL INFORMATION
We may “sell” or “share” personal information as those terms are defined under certain state laws (including California) for purposes such as cross-context behavioral advertising. Turn this off to opt out of the sale or sharing of your personal information where applicable.
What this may affect:
  • You may still see advertising, but it may be less personalized.
  • We may still disclose personal information to service providers/contractors to perform business purposes on our behalf, consistent with applicable law.

OPT-OUT OF TARGETED ADVERTISING
Some U.S. state privacy laws give eligible consumers the right to opt out of targeted advertising, meaning we may use information about your activity to show you ads tailored to your interests. Turn this off to opt out of targeted advertising where applicable.
What this means
  • If enabled, we will treat this as a request to opt out of targeted advertising for this browser/device, where required by applicable law.
  • You may still see ads, but they may be less relevant.
  • This setting typically affects advertising cookies/trackers and similar technologies on this site.
Note: In some jurisdictions, opting out of sale/sharing may also opt you out of certain types of targeted advertising.

GLOBAL PRIVACY CONTROL (GPC)
Some browsers let you turn on a setting that automatically sends an opt-out signal. Where required by applicable law, if we detect such a signal, we will treat it as a request to opt out of the sale or sharing of personal information for that browser or device. If you use multiple browsers/devices, you should enable GPC or set your preferences on each one.
NON-DISCRIMINATION
We will not discriminate against you for exercising privacy choices available under applicable law. For example, we will not deny services, charge different prices, or provide a different level or quality of service solely because you exercised these choices, except as permitted by law.
